The spectrum of retinopathy in adults with Plasmodium falciparum malaria
Transactions of the Royal Society of Tropical Medicine and Hygiene, 07/01/09
Maude RJ et al. - Retinal changes related to microvascular obstruction were common in adults with severe falciparum malaria and correlated with disease severity and coma, suggesting that a compromised microcirculation has important pathophysiological significance in severe and cerebral malaria. Portable retinal photography has potential as a valuable tool to study malarial retinopathy.
